About

Recruitment and Selection from University of Winnipeg introduces leading edge recruitment and selection practices that go beyond the standard approach and will help you attract the quality of talent to fit your organizational needs.  

Overview

Recruitment and Selection from University of Winnipeg prepares students to utilize various structured interview techniques, write appropriate interview questions for a specific job posting and articulate selection criteria.

Students at Recruitment and Selection from University of Winnipeg will: 

  • Identify the role recruitment plays in the overall business strategy
  • Recognize how recruitment operates differently in unionized and nonunionized environments
  • Design a recruitment strategy that aligns with business objectives and staffing requirements
  • Recognize how labour market trend and labour supply fluctuations impact the recruitment process
  • Develop a comprehensive recruitment tool kit including job descriptions, interview questions and job offer letters, etc
  • Apply objective measures to evaluate job performance and finalize selection decisions
  • Understand how Canadian and provincial human rights laws, legislations and policies impact the hiring process

Programme Structure

Courses include:

  • Recruitment practices in the private and public sectors, 
  • Professional and legal requirements, 
  • Screening, testing, and interviewing methodology.
